“Senior ASIC RTL Integration and Netlisting Engineer at NVIDIA. Skills: ASIC RTL Integration, Netlisting, Physical Design, Logic Synthesis, Equivalence Checking. Drive physical design integration and implementation of high-frequency and low-power CPUs, GPUs, SoCs at block level, cluster level, and/or full chip level. Drive RTL integration, synthesis, along with all physical netlist deliverables across various milestones”

What They're Looking For.
Must Have
BS (or equivalent experience) in Electrical or Computer Engineering with 8+ years’ experience or MS (or equivalent experience) with 5+ years’ experience in RTL integration and netlisting domains, understanding of RTL and RTL hierarchy and associated infrastructures, Hands on experience with logic synthesis and associated verification such as equivalence checking, Background in gate level netlist verification and completeness with respect to power, testability, etc, Expertise and in-depth knowledge of industry standard EDA tools
Nice to Have
Expertise in understanding on clock-domains, async interfaces and MTBF analysis, Solid understanding of Physical Design flows, design constraints, timing and power convergence, Proficiency in programming/scripting languages (Python, TCL etc) and/or AI tools (Cursor, Copilot, etc)
